There's
a common misconception that as an artist, you
are inferior without the backing of a major
label. You aren't supposed to be able to garner
enough attention to gain shouts from Jay-Z
or DJ Clue during an episode of MTV's Direct
Effect. Nor are you supposed to have a deal
with Reebok, duets with stars like Usher
and Mya,
a clothing line, or be able to move 250,000
units of your product.
But
one man has done this and more: Meet the accomplished
Mike Jones.
Born
and raised in Houston, Mike Jones has
always had an eye on the future while laying
the foundation to climb the ladder of success.
Jones' first love has always been basketball,
but when his hoop dream did not materialize,
he realized that he had to make money to become
his own man. As most hoods Biggie described,
either you're slinging crack rock or got a wicked
jump shot. Mike Jones began to hustle
by squandering his money to create Ice Age
Entertainment in 2001 to pursue his other
love: rapping.
After
creating his own label and studio to keep costs
down, Jones ran into a problem whenever he needed
music from a producer. "Back in the day," he
reminisces, "I'd ask for a beat and they'd be
like, 'Who are you?' I'd say, 'Mike Jones.'
And then they'd be like, 'Who?' 'Mike Jones!'"
A good businessman recognized a possible branding
technique and his famous "Mike Jones, who? Mike
Jones!" hook was born.
"I
do it to throw it in their face. They helped
more than they know," Mike states, happily.
Next,
Jones began to circulate his music, hitting
DJs and strip clubs to make sure his music was
heard in the streets. He garnered such a buzz
that the talented, chopped-and-screwed master
Michael Watts, owner of Swisha house, took notice.
In 2002, Mike Jones became an official
resident in the house and signed to the label.
The partnership has been blazing lanes ever
since under the Mike Jones motto: "You
don't work, you don't eat, you don't grind,
you don't shine."
With
the work he's put in, his future is brighter
than Lil' Flip's smile in the sunshine. He has
dropped four albums on Swisha house: Ballin
Underground, First Round Draft Picks,
Runnin' The Game, and Day Hell Broke
Loose 2. The latter contains a high-quality
video of his single, "Still Tippin'."
Meanwhile,
the combination of freestyle verses with popular
beats mixed in with original works like "Who
is Mike Jones?" and "Got It Sowed" can be found
on two discs per album (one at normal speed
and the other chopped and screwed). They've
already netted Mike Jones more than 250,000-units
sold independently! Keep in mind that these
are sales due to word of mouth, not through
video and radio promotions. With all of his
success, why is Mike Jones waiting to
sign with a major label? There is a certain
amount he feels he deserves. "Major [labels]
will respect your hustle and will give you more
when they see you grinding," he says. "Choosers
pay. If you choose, you have to pay. It's different
if you approach them rather than be approached
because they know that you have value and will
make their money back."
But,
until that day, Mike Jones says, "I'm
trying to be the first indie artist on the cover
of The Source. I want to be on 106
& Park as an indie. If I keep grinding
and building a buzz, I know good things will
happen. I don't need to be on a major to get
all of that. I want to show that you can do
this as an indie."
Whenever
Mike Jones gets tired and feels too weak
to move, he looks at the tattoo engraved on
his arm for inspiration. It reads: "If you don't
work, you don't eat, you don't grind, you don't
shine. Anything my routine, 90% grind, 10% sleep.
I grind so much I hardly get sleep. I'm not
comfortable sleeping, but I dream, Mike Jones."
According to Jones, "If I'm at home sleeping,
I'm doing nothing but dreaming. That's what
got me here. If I'm awake, grinding, and putting
effort into it, I'mma be alright. I'mma keep
hustling and producing good music. I give the
streets what they want to hear."
